Mood Problems
Lithium is usually made use of to deal with bipolar affective disorder, a mental disorder that causes really rapid changes in between the severe moods of depression and mania. Bipolar disorder can make it hard to live a typical life and can cause serious troubles in partnerships, job or school. Lithium aids to avoid these severe state of mind modifications and decreases the extent of depression and mania.

The early researches of lithium at Glostrup Psychiatric Hospital in the 1960s and 1970s given persuading evidence that it can reduce the regularity of hospitalizations for anxiety (38 ). Baastrup and Schou's placebo-controlled discontinuance study was especially important due to the fact that it showed that people fell back on placebo however not on lithium (39 ).

Your physician will certainly inspect your blood degrees consistently to make certain you are taking the correct amount of lithium. It is necessary to consume plenty of fluids while taking this medicine. Your medical professional may advise a low-sodium diet plan while you are taking this medication.

Hyperthyroidism.
Lithium may be utilized as a short-term treatment for over active thyroid glands (hyperthyroidism). This is specifically vital if the client has Tomb condition or various other autoimmune problems like thyroiditis or Hashimoto's disease. Lithium hinders the launch of thyroid hormonal agent by obstructing iodine uptake at the thyroid gland with the sodium-iodide symporter and by disrupting tyrosine iodination. [9] Lithium additionally hinders thyrotropin-releasing hormonal agent (TRH) excitement and lowers the manufacturing of thyroxine from tyrosine in the thyroid gland. [10] Nevertheless, lithium usage may result in hypothyroidism and a goiter in some clients. [11] Thus, regular assessment of thyroid function tests and size is suggested in people on lithium treatment.

Lithium is well tolerated by most people with bipolar illness, however it has a couple of adverse effects that must be taken into consideration. These include a lowered ability to concentrate pee (nephrogenic diabetes mellitus insipidus) and a rise in the concentration of lithium in the blood (lithium toxicity). It is as a result really important to follow your physician's directions concerning having normal blood tests.
